Computer Hardware Tips : How to Choose a Motherboard
To choose a motherboard for a computer, spend more money on a quality product, make sure it has a new PCI graphics card slot, make sure there are are enough slots for upgrades, and determine whether it will be able to run at the right speed. Computer Hardware Tips : How to Find a Motherboard’s Model & Name
Find a motherboard’s model and name by locating the brand name emblazoned in several places on the case, and then look for the model number emblazoned in a less obvious place. Computer Hardware Tips : How to Upgrade Drivers for a Sound Card
Upgrade drivers for a sound card by visiting the sound card manufacturer’s Web site, finding the model, and downloading updated drivers. Avoid upgrading sound card drivers unless there is a specific problem with the sound card, and consider advice from a network engineer and IT specialist in this free video on computer sound cards. Computer Hardware Tips : How to Choose a Graphics Card
Choose a graphics card by making sure the card has the right connection type and that the power supply will be able to accommodate the right kind of graphics card. Computer Hardware Tips : How to Change a Graphics Card
Change a graphics card by grounding yourself before touching the inside of the computer, locating the different colored graphics card slot, unlatching the old card and snapping the new graphics card in place. Computer Hardware Tips : How to Find an IP Address
To find a computer IP address, go to the “Start” menu, type “cmd” into the “Run Command,” and enter “IP config” into the black box that pops up.
